Image coming soon

Arrowhead 160-02141 - 160-02141

Arrowhead

MSRP: $113.51
$109.89
(You save $3.62 )
SKU:
ARR160-02141
UPC:
196140027646

Shipping:
Calculated at Checkout
MPN:
160-02141
Product ID:
733162

Related Products